The Fife Airport Annual Summer Fly-In & Open Day will take place on Saturday 3rd August between 11am and 4pm and once again, there will be a wide range of stalls, attractions and aerial activities to entertain and amuse people of all ages and interests.
We'll have art and craft stalls, guide dogs for the blind, performance cars, plus the usual air experience flights for those who have never ventured into the sky in a light aircraft. We will also hold a Prize Raffle on the day and as usual a tombola.
We're also holding a Spot Landing Competition as an added bit of fun this year. The idea is to try and land your aircraft as close as possible to a specific target marker line on the runway; visiting pilots are welcome to participate on arrival.
As is usual for this event, landing fees for visiting aircraft will be waived on the day.
